The feeding movement is transmitted to the spindle-head, spindle, platen or saddle, as required, by the three distributing levers _T_, _U_ and _V_, which control clutches connecting with the transmission shafts or feed screws. When lever _T_ is turned to the left, the longitudinal power feed for the spindle is engaged, whereas turning it to the right throws in the vertical feed for the spindle-head. Lever _U_ engages the cross-feed for platen _P_ and lever _V_, the longitudinal feed for saddle _E_. These levers have a simple but ingenious interlocking device which makes it impossible to engage more than one feed at a time. For example, if lever _T_ is set for feeding the spindle, levers _U_ and _V_ are locked against movement. The feeds are started and stopped by lever _M_ which also engages the rapid power traverse when thrown in the opposite direction. This rapid traverse operates for whatever feed is engaged by the distributing levers and, as before stated, in a reverse direction. For example, if the reverse lever _O_ is set for feeding the spindle to the right, the rapid traverse would be to the left, and _vice versa_. The cross-feed for the platen can be automatically tripped at any point by setting an adjustable stop in the proper position and the feed can also be tripped by a hand lever at the side of the platen. All the different feeding movements can be effected by hand as well as by power. By means of handwheel _N_, the spindle can be moved in or out slowly, for feeding a cutter by hand. When the friction clamp _Q_ is loosened, the turnstile _W_ can be used for traversing the spindle, in case a hand adjustment is desirable. The spindle-head can be adjusted vertically by turning squared shaft _X_ with a crank, and the saddle can be shifted along the bed by turning shaft _Y_. The hand adjustment of the platen is effected by shaft _Z_. The spindle-head, platen and saddle can also be adjusted from the end of the machine, when this is more convenient. Shafts _X_, _Y_ and _Z_ are equipped with micrometer dials which are graduated to show movements of one-thousandth inch.
